In the spirit of Hello Kitty’s march towards world domination, the mega-famous feline is further stretching her paws Down Under and opening a Hello Kitty Diner in Sydney.

As reported by our kitty-loving colleagues at Fashion Journal, details about the diner are thin thus far, but we know it will feature American-style food including burgers and hot dogs. Of course, this adds nothing to the confusion of Hello Kitty being a Japanese human girl who was born and raised in London.

The Hello Kitty franchise has already set up acafe in Adelaide selling trademarked Hello Kitty cakes and coffees. It’s pretty cute, but Australia falls behind a little on its creativity factor, in comparison to Tokyo’s Hello Kitty plane, Dubai’s Hello Kitty beauty spaand, get this, Taiwan’s Hello Kitty maternity hospital.(?!?!?!?)
